Cuba has 9 public holidays in 2012. Of these, 9 are national holidays celebrated nationwide and 0 are regional observances.
Bank holidays
Cuba celebrates 9 public holidays in 2012. These include 9 public holidays.
Notable national holidays include: Triunfo de la Revolución (Triumph of the Revolution) (on January 1), Día de Victoria de las Fuerzas Armadas (Victory of Fidel Castro) (on January 2), Good Friday (on April 6), Día de los trabajadores (Labour Day) (on May 1) and Conmemoración del asalto a Moncada (Day before the Commemoration of the Assault of the Moncada garrison) (on July 25).
